A resistor is a two-terminal electronic component that opposes the flow of electric current. It is a passive component that reduces the voltage and current in a circuit. The resistance of a resistor is measured in ohms (Ω).

A capacitor is a two-terminal electronic component that stores electric charge. It consists of two conductive plates separated by a dielectric material.
